Making WordPress Agentic

“Making WordPress agentic” means restructuring how you build and manage WordPress so that AI agents can effectively assist at every stage — from local development to deployment. This isn’t about replacing your workflow — it’s about making it machine-readable.

An AI-friendly stack has three properties:

  1. Queryable state — the agent can discover what exists (APIs, database, CLI)
  2. Text-based configuration — config lives in files the agent can read and edit
  3. Feedback loops — the agent can verify its changes worked

WordPress is partially there by default (REST API, PHP files), but some stacks are dramatically better than others for agentic work.

2. Custom Fields: ACF JSON Sync vs. Database Only

Section titled “2. Custom Fields: ACF JSON Sync vs. Database Only”

By default, ACF stores field groups in the database. This is invisible to AI agents. Enable JSON sync to save field groups as files:

// In your theme's functions.php
add_filter('acf/settings/save_json', function() {
return get_stylesheet_directory() . '/acf-json';
});
add_filter('acf/settings/load_json', function($paths) {
$paths[] = get_stylesheet_directory() . '/acf-json';
return $paths;
});

Now Claude can read your field definitions directly:

> Read the ACF field groups in acf-json/ and create
> a template that displays all fields for the "tools" post type

Without JSON sync, Claude has to query the database — which works but is slower and requires DB access.

3. Theme Architecture: Block Theme vs. Classic

Section titled “3. Theme Architecture: Block Theme vs. Classic”
Block ThemeClassic Theme
Configtheme.json (one file)functions.php + scattered CSS
TemplatesHTML files with block markupPHP files with template tags
Agent readabilityHigh — structured, declarativeMedium — imperative PHP
Agent editabilityHigh — JSON and HTMLMedium — PHP logic interleaved

Block themes are significantly more AI-friendly because they’re declarative — the agent reads theme.json and immediately knows the design system, colors, typography, and spacing.

4. Build Tools: wp-scripts vs. Vite vs. None

Section titled “4. Build Tools: wp-scripts vs. Vite vs. None”
ToolAgent-FriendlinessWhy
wp-scriptsGreatWordPress-official, handles blocks, linting, testing
ViteGreatFast, modern, excellent error messages
Webpack (custom)OKComplex configs, harder for agents to debug
NonePoorNo build verification, no linting, no feedback loop

A build step is essential because it gives the agent a verification command:

Terminal window
npm run build # Did my changes compile?
npm run lint # Did I follow the coding standards?
npm test # Did I break anything?

Without this, the agent is flying blind.

Here’s what we recommend for maximum AI-agent productivity:

📁 my-wp-project/
├── CLAUDE.md # Agent instructions
├── .claude/skills/ # WordPress agent skills
├── theme.json # Block theme config
├── acf-json/ # Synced field definitions
├── src/
│ ├── blocks/ # Custom Gutenberg blocks
│ ├── patterns/ # Block patterns
│ └── styles/ # Theme styles
├── templates/ # Block theme templates (HTML)
├── functions.php # Minimal — hooks and setup only
├── package.json # wp-scripts or Vite
├── .wp-env.json # Local dev environment config
└── .github/
└── workflows/deploy.yml # CI/CD pipeline

With this setup, Claude Code can:

  • Read theme.json and acf-json/ to understand the project
  • Build with npm run build and verify output
  • Test with WordPress Playground instantly
  • Lint with npm run lint against WordPress coding standards
  • Deploy through git push → CI/CD
